i lied. put your clothes back on. we’re going to talk about rio’s face after evanora (agatha’s mum) tells agatha that she was “born evil”.
seems like the general “oh agatha’s mean” “agatha’s evil” “you can’t trust her” statement that we see throughout the series, right? no, wrong. she wasn’t born with evil magic, she wasn’t born with the natural desire to kill and do horrible things to people - those things were learned, not things she just is. evanora knows this, so what else was evanora referring to? what did she really mean by that statement?
was it about agatha being queer, and loving women? that was my first thought and rio’s reaction only makes it seem more likely. agatha was born queer. does that, in her mothers eyes, make her evil?
furthermore, could this be a possible cause of why agatha is the way she is? why she believes herself to be so evil, even though we know she has a capacity to care and to love people? - a capacity which only further proves she wasn’t “born evil”, as she still has natural human emotions, urges, conscience. she does feel bad for what she’s done, she does care about people, and she did it all for a mostly-valid reason: nicky. she changed herself for him and learned that what she was taught as a child was not how she was supposed to be.
and yes, a lot of her actions are inexcusable, i am not denying that. but they all had at least partially valid reasons as to why she did them. so she’s not evil, that’s proved. so surely evanora must be referring to her homosexuality.

Js thought you should know that during season 1, there’s scene where Crowley is deciding what planet he should go to after the end of the world. As he looks through the atlas pages to figure out where to go, you can see a page that says “Gallifrey” on it float past, with a picture of the planet on it. This confirms that the Doctor Who universe exists within the Good Omens universe and ALSO means that somewhere in this universe, every couple of years, a random dude with Crowley’s face was js popping up all throughout time and space 😅.
This fact is even better when you realise that (apart from when he goes a little bit off the rails yk 😶) the Doctor is always helping people and planets, meaning that being as dumb as they are, Hell probably thought Crowley was js going around helping people randomly 😭😂.
